1. 마비노기 모바일 — Convenience Features That Reduce Repeated Travel and Setup Burden
마비노기 모바일 was the game mentioned most often in PEAK posts about convenience features. Pico users said these systems reduce the burden of repeated travel and routine management, making it easier to focus on core gameplay such as combat and progression.
A representative example is the Magic Compass and other auto-progression features, which reduce the fatigue of finding your route and moving to your destination. In MMORPGs, locating quest objectives and traveling to them can become repetitive. Features like these make content easier to reach with less wandering, even on days when playtime is limited.
They also help with progression systems that can feel complex at first, such as rune setups or gear choices. Recommended options and adventurer opinions give Pico users a clear point of reference when they are not sure what to pick, so they can also be seen as convenience features that lower the barrier to entry early on.

2. FC 온라인 — Connected Features That Let You Manage Your Club Away From PC
FC 온라인 was highlighted for connected features that let users manage their club without logging in on PC. Pico users pointed to the FC 온라인 M app as a major advantage, since it allows them to check and manage key functions such as the transfer market, player prices, squad setup, and tactics.
In football games, buying and selling players, tracking price changes, and adjusting squads are important parts of the overall experience. If users can receive price alerts and monitor the transfer market on mobile through a service like FC 온라인 M, they can keep club management going even when they are away from their PC.
Auto formation and tactical management features also reduce the amount of decision-making involved in building a team. Since team management is part of the appeal alongside actual match play, these connected systems can feel especially useful for busy Pico users.

3. MapleStory — Smart Convenience Features for Checking Information Outside the Game
MapleStory was mentioned for features that let users check important information even outside the game. Pico users said it was convenient to access character info, the auction house, and event details through apps such as Maple Hands+.
In a game like MapleStory, where there is a large amount of item, outfit, event, and character information, checking that information is also an important part of play. If users can view the auction house or their character’s status on mobile without logging in, they can move more quickly into the content they actually want to play once they do log in.
Features such as AI Style Finder, which help with outfit coordination, can also feel like a newer type of convenience feature for Pico users. If users can get help finding the style or mood they want, it reduces the burden of choosing combinations from among many items while making customization more enjoyable.

4. 던파모바일 — Features That Reduce Play Burden Through Avatar Showroom and Fatigue Battery
던파모바일 was mentioned for convenience features related to repeated play, customization, and time management. Pico users found tools such as the Avatar Showroom, Fatigue Battery, and Quick Menu settings useful because they reduce hassle before and after gameplay.
The Avatar Showroom lets users preview their preferred style before making a purchase. For Pico users who enjoy character customization, being able to check combinations in advance is a major advantage. Comparing looks ahead of time can also reduce the regret that sometimes comes with making a selection.
The Fatigue Battery system helps make playtime more flexible. Even for Pico users who cannot log in at the same time every day, a structure that allows them to concentrate play into their preferred time slot can make the game easier to keep up with.

5. Elsword — Management Features for Quickly Handling Repairs, Appraisal, and Dismantling
Elsword was mentioned for convenience features tied to gear and item management. Pico users viewed functions such as Repair All, batch appraisal, and batch dismantling/selling as useful because they speed up repetitive management tasks.
In action RPGs, dungeon runs naturally cause more things to pile up, including gear durability issues, reward items, and equipment that still needs appraisal. In those situations, a Repair All button or batch-processing features make it easier to move on to the next content without breaking the flow of play.
UI elements that show essential information such as quests, events, mailbox, and boards at a glance are also important convenience features. If users can quickly check what they need and act on it right away, rather than spending time searching through menus, the game can feel much more comfortable overall.

[Why Pico Users Consider Game Convenience Features Important]

Looking across PEAK posts, Pico users do not seem to value convenience features simply because they “make games easier.” The key point is that they make repeated tasks less tiring while giving users more room to enjoy the content they actually want to play.
-
They reduce repetitive fatigue: Cutting down on frequently repeated processes such as movement, repairs, appraisal, and dismantling makes the overall experience feel less tiring.
-
They help users focus on core enjoyment: Users can spend more time on the parts they find fun, such as combat, progression, club management, and outfit coordination.
-
They lower the entry barrier for beginners: Features like recommended options, auto-equip, and adventurer opinions help first-time Pico users feel less overwhelmed.
-
They save time for busy users: Mobile app linking and remote information-checking features let users stay connected to the game’s flow even when they are away from their PC.
-
They reduce management stress: In games with a lot to manage—such as inventory, equipment, the auction house, and price tracking—the impact of convenience features feels even more noticeable.
